神經網路並不是生物神經網路的模擬
最新
08-09
自從AlphaGo戰勝了李世石,人工智慧在我眼裡一直是一個神秘的存在,尤其是看到很多"神經網路演算法"之類的報道、文章,更加劇了這種神秘感,因為我們似乎通過電腦在模擬人腦,這樣看來,人工智慧在某一天超過人類變得非常現實了。
直到有一天,我發現神經網路演算法真的不能等同於對生物神經網路的模擬。就像飛機能夠飛上天,可能是受到了鳥飛的啟發,而不是和鳥類一樣的方式起飛,神經網路演算法只是受到了生物神經網路的啟發,但絕不是一樣的原理和方法。這種演算法在80年代就已經提出,最近的迅猛發展是因為計算性能的提高和數據的飛速增加。
簡單來說,神經網路演算法是一套數學公式,應用大量的數據,在演算法上進行分層(層數多少可以設定),層級間傳遞信息和中間計算結果,通過優化函數和誤差函數進行反覆校正的一套演算法。除了層級之間傳遞信息,反饋調整之外,實在是找不出和生物神經有什麼相似之處。
計算機解決問題的方式,不是模擬人類,也沒有辦法像人類那樣思考,甚至連思考也談不上,而是通過演算法進行計算-學習,或者說,這是認識世界的另一種方式。
TAG:大夢方覺曉 |